Abstract

A practical and mild strategy has been developed for the selective O-arylation on C-6 substituted pyridin- 2-ones with a series of arylboronic acids, using Cu(OTf)2 as the catalyst, DABCO as the ligand, Et3N as the base, and K2HPO4 as the additive. This method affords O-arylated pyridin-2-ones with good selectivity and yields.
